Output 749ff24ce78f003e98fdacc3687054cc4860e53d4d36b99e5530fac12232c92a:2

value
1112596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9e4515648b4b2822a134e7e307a11cc016170c8 OP_EQUAL
address
3JdvSprVqjWiDkb9L7FHTFziXAmpLRAyqD
transaction
749ff24ce78f003e98fdacc3687054cc4860e53d4d36b99e5530fac12232c92a
confirmations
150782
spent
true